Common Admission Requirements For Computer Science Degree ProgramsIn Elyria, Ohio

To enroll in a Computer Science Bachelor’s Degree program at schools in Elyria, Ohio, students typically face several common admission requirements:

  • High School Diploma or Equivalent: Applicants must have a completed high school diploma or General Educational Development (GED) certificate.
  • Minimum GPA: Most programs expect a minimum GPA, often around 2.5-3.0. Some institutions may have more stringent requirements for specific majors.
  • Standardized Test Scores: Some schools require SAT or ACT scores, though many are adopting test-optional policies. Verify individual school requirements to confirm if test scores are needed.
  • Prerequisite Coursework: Applicants should have completed coursework in mathematics (like algebra and calculus), science (like physics or chemistry), and a basic computer or technology class.
  • Letters of Recommendation: Some programs may ask for letters of recommendation from teachers or professionals who can speak to the applicant's potential for success in the field.
  • Personal Statement or Essay: Many schools require a personal statement outlining the applicant’s motivation for pursuing a degree in Computer Science and their career aspirations.
  • Interview: Some programs may conduct an interview with candidates to evaluate their fit and readiness for the program.

Students are encouraged to check specific admission criteria for individual schools in Elyria, as requirements vary. Early application can improve chances of acceptance and make navigating the admissions process smoother.

Cost & Financial Aid Options For Computer Science Degree Programs In Elyria, Ohio

The cost of pursuing a Computer Science Bachelor Degree in Elyria, Ohio can vary depending on the institution. Here’s what prospective students should know:

  • Tuition Costs: Tuition fees for Bachelor's programs in Computer Science generally range from $7,000 to $30,000 per year, depending on whether the institution is public or private. Public universities, such as those within the Ohio state system, typically offer lower in-state tuition rates.
  • Living Expenses: The cost of living in Elyria is relatively affordable, with monthly expenses (housing, food, transportation) averaging around $800 to $1,200. Many students choose to live off-campus, further reducing costs.
  • Financial Aid Options:
    • Federal Financial Aid: Students can apply for federal financial aid by submitting the Free Application for Federal Student Aid (FAFSA). Eligibility for grants, loans, and work-study programs depends on demonstrated financial need.
    • Scholarships: Numerous scholarships are available both from universities and external organizations. They may be merit-based, need-based, or geared toward specific populations (e.g., women in tech, minorities).
    • State Grants: Ohio offers various state-level grants that are accessible to eligible students pursuing higher education within the state.
    • Institutional Aid: Many schools provide their own financial aid programs that might cover partial or full tuition for qualified students.
  • Payment Plans: Institutions may offer flexible payment plans, allowing students to spread tuition payments over the academic year.
  • Work-Study Programs: Students can consider on-campus jobs or internships, which often offer work experience while helping to manage education costs.
